Abstract

In this work were synthesized two series of hydrogels: poly (acrylamide-co-methoxyethyl monoitaconate) (AAm/MMOEI) and poly (acrylamide-co-itaconic acid) (AAm/AI), the latter for comparative purposes, using molar ratios of 70/30, 80/20, 90/10 and 100 /0, in order to study the effect of the composition and the percentage of crosslinking agent on swelling, and their capacity of absorption of Cu+2 ions in watery solutions. The hydrogels were characterized by FTIR spectroscopy and thermal stability and degradation by TGA and TVA. In all cases, the hydrogels AAm/MMOEI absorbed more water compared with PAAm and AAm/AI hydrogels, this absorption increased with increasing proportion of MMOEI in the material. When the amount of crosslinking was increase from 1 to 3% in the hydrogels AAm/MMOEI, the rate of swelling decreased significantly. AAm/MMOEI hydrogels retain Cu+2 ions from watery solutions of copper sulfate. Finally these materials allow the cucumber seeds growing not showing phytotoxicity in the germination stage.
